◆Live in Tokyo, Japan, March 24, 2009 (2nd show)
Disc 1
1. Intro
2. Double Nickel
3. Even Song
4. Claire's Closet
Disc 2
1. Falken's Maze
2. Wishing Well
3. Revelation
-encore-
4. Bop Boy
5. Outro
◇Personnel;
Russell Ferrante (keyboards)
Marcus Baylor (drums)
Jimmy Haslip (bass)
Bob Mintzer (sax) & Mike Stern (guitar)

This is a complete recording of the March 24th Tokyo performance from their 2009 Japan tour in support of their latest album, "LIFECYCLE," captured in superb sound quality audience recording. Just like the album, this Japan tour heavily featured Mike Stern, and from the perspective that it might be a major turning point in the sound for Yellowjackets, who have long operated as a guitar-less band, it was a very interesting event for fans. When you think of guitar in Yellowjackets, the first person that comes to mind is Robben Ford, who has now become an undeniable guitar master, but Mike Stern is also a formidable force, and he seamlessly blended into the new songs such as "Double Nickel," "Claire's Closet," and "Falken's Maze," as well as into classics like "Even Song."
